diff options
author | Doge Gui <[email protected]> | 2021-08-12 00:45:37 +0800 |
---|---|---|
committer | Doge Gui <[email protected]> | 2021-08-12 00:45:37 +0800 |
commit | f897047b768de09cef73d656fa585af7ab2a4b5e (patch) | |
tree | 7cc960fa2fbc77e0b21ff732f0ac4ef9897b827f /layout | |
parent | e1a940a15278760e0b822cad395125f3fe77797f (diff) | |
download | chromate-f897047b768de09cef73d656fa585af7ab2a4b5e.tar.gz chromate-f897047b768de09cef73d656fa585af7ab2a4b5e.tar.bz2 chromate-f897047b768de09cef73d656fa585af7ab2a4b5e.zip |
Fix undefined title error
Diffstat (limited to 'layout')
-rw-r--r-- | layout/_partial/head.ejs |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/layout/_partial/head.ejs b/layout/_partial/head.ejs index bebcf1d..135d822 100644 --- a/layout/_partial/head.ejs +++ b/layout/_partial/head.ejs @@ -1,7 +1,9 @@ <head> <% let title = config.title; - if (!is_home()) title = page.title + ' | ' + title; + if (page.title !== undefined) { + if (!is_home()) title = page.title + ' | ' + title; + } %> <title><%= title %></title> <% if (theme.favicon) { %> |